Scarlet LittD gown and black bonnet with red tassel. It formerly belonged to Freddy Brittain, Raymond Williams and Geoff Harcourt.

The maker's label in the gown is A. G. Almond Ltd, Sidney Street, Cambs and Freddie Brittain's name is written on it in ink. He was awarded his doctorate in 1948.
The hat has a maker's label for P. Blashki & Sons, Australia and so it is likely that this hat just belonged to Geoff Harcourt.
